Answer:
Total tickets = 70
Total cost = $550
Adult's ticket = $9
Child's ticket = $5
Difference = 9 - 5 = $4
Assume all 70 are child's tickets
5 x 70 = 350
But the total cost was 550
550 - 350 = $200
The $200 must have come from Adult's tickets, which has a difference of $4.
200 ÷ 4 = 50
So there are 50 adult's tickets.
70 - 50 = 20
And there are 20 child's tickets.
